The Ultimate Amigurumi Rainbow Caterpillar: A Beginner-Friendly Chunky Crochet Pattern

This pattern provides a beginner-friendly guide to crocheting a large, squishy Amigurumi Rainbow Caterpillar using chunky/chenille yarn.

Key Highlights:

Skills: Uses only basic stitches (single crochet, increase, decrease), making it highly approachable for novices.

Structure: Features a seamless, continuous spiral body with defined color segments and a separate head.

Materials: Requires chunky yarn (6 colors), a 6.0 mm hook, poly-fill, and optional safety eyes.

Result: A quick, satisfying project perfect for nursery decor, handmade gifts, or cozy plushie collections.
